VVX 400 Series Hardware
The following figure displays the hardware features on the VVX 400, 401, 410, and 411 business media
phones. The table lists each feature numbered in the figure.
VVX 400 series hardware features
VVX 400 Series Hardware Feature Descriptions
Reference
Number
Feature Feature Description
1 Security slot
(on back)
Enables you to attach a universal security cable lock to your phone so you can
secure it to a desktop.
2 Reversible tab Secures the handset in the cradle when your phone stand is positioned at a
high angle. To secure the handset, remove the tab, reverse it so the protrusion
points up, and re-insert it. Position the handset so the protrusion on the tab fits
into the slot on the handset.
3 Speaker Provides ringer and speakerphone audio output.
4 Soft keys Enable you to select context sensitive keys that display along the bottom of the
screen.
